基于GIS技术的输变电工程环境敏感区识别研究

摘    要:介绍了利用地理信息系统(GIS)开展输变电工程环境敏感区识别的一种新技术,阐述了基于GIS技术开发环境敏感区识别的设想、系统结构,以及利用该系统进行敏感区识别的流程,分析了该技术在输变电工程环境敏感区识别中的应用成效。

关 键 词:输变电工程  环境敏感区  地理信息系统  环境影响评价
